Kita Shuhei (喜多修平) is a Japanese pop-rock singer currently signed to Lantis. Kita Shuhei was the first winner of Animax Anison Grand Prix and debuted under Sony Music Entertainment with the single "Breakin' through". In the year 2009, he signed with SOLID VOX agency and transfered to Lantis label.

Information
Kita Shuhei was the winner of the first Animax Anison Grand Prix help by Animax. He got a chance to work with ex-JUDY AND MARY guitarist, TAKUYA for his debut. Kita made his major debut with the single "Breakin' through", PERSONA -trinity soul-'s opening theme in February 2008 under Sony Music Entertainment label. In the year 2009, he transfered to SOLID VOX agency, Kita also left Sony Music Entertainment and signed with Lantis.
He also voiced himself in episode 11 of PERSONA -trinity soul-.
